Subject: [PATCH] PCI: pciehp: Publish to user space last on probe
Git-commit: 774d446b0f9222f46772dde8770d7c1c169c0284
Patch-mainline: v4.19
References: FATE#326303

The PCI hotplug core has just been refactored to separate slot
initialization for in-kernel use from publication to user space.

Take advantage of it in pciehp by publishing to user space last on
probe.  This will allow enable/disablement of the slot exclusively from
the IRQ thread because the IRQ is requested after initialization for
in-kernel use (thereby getting its unique name needed by the IRQ thread)
but before user space is able to submit enable/disable requests.

On teardown, the order is the same in reverse:  The user space interface
is removed prior to freeing the IRQ and destroying the slot.
